Jae-Hyung Park is a scholar working on Surgery, Electrical and Electronic Engineering and Biomedical Engineering. According to data from OpenAlex, Jae-Hyung Park has authored 17 papers receiving a total of 506 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 7 papers in Surgery, 3 papers in Electrical and Electronic Engineering and 3 papers in Biomedical Engineering. Recurrent topics in Jae-Hyung Park’s work include Pancreatic Islet Dysfunction and Regeneration (2 papers), Cardiovascular Function and Risk Factors (2 papers) and Cardiac Structural Anomalies and Repair (2 papers). Jae-Hyung Park is often cited by papers focused on Pancreatic Islet Dysfunction and Regeneration (2 papers), Cardiovascular Function and Risk Factors (2 papers) and Cardiac Structural Anomalies and Repair (2 papers). Jae-Hyung Park collaborates with scholars based in South Korea and United States. Jae-Hyung Park's co-authors include Seong‐Geun Oh, Chul Oh, Guanxiong Wang, Andrew M. Baker, Karren L. More, Rangachary Mukundan, Sadia Kabir, Natalia Macauley, Nancy N. Kariuki and K.C. Neyerlin and has published in prestigious journals such as Diabetes, ACS Applied Materials & Interfaces and Journal of Colloid and Interface Science.
